Foundation stone repointing services involve carefully removing deteriorated or damaged mortar from between the stones of a building’s foundation and replacing it with fresh, durable mortar. This process helps restore the structural integrity of the foundation and prevents further damage caused by water infiltration or shifting. Repointing is a precise task that requires skill to match the existing mortar’s color and texture, ensuring the repair blends seamlessly with the original construction. When performed by experienced contractors, repointing can significantly extend the lifespan of a property’s foundation, maintaining its stability and appearance.

Many common problems can be addressed through foundation stone repointing. Over time, mortar can weaken, crack, or crumble due to exposure to the elements, leading to gaps that allow water and moisture to penetrate. This can cause further deterioration of the stones and even compromise the overall stability of the structure. Repointing helps seal these vulnerable areas, reducing the risk of water damage, frost heaving, and structural movement. Homeowners noticing loose or crumbling mortar, cracks in the foundation, or signs of moisture intrusion may find repointing to be an effective solution to protect their property.

Properties that typically benefit from foundation stone repointing include older homes, historic buildings, and stone-clad structures. These types of properties often feature mortar joints that are more susceptible to wear and weathering over the years. Repointing is also suitable for homes in areas with harsh weather conditions, where constant exposure to r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ations accelerates mortar deterioration. Whether a property is a traditional cottage, a period-style residence, or a stone-faced commercial building, professional repointing can help preserve its character while ensuring its foundation remains sound.

The overview below groups typical Foundation Stone Repointing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Columbia,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ine foundation stone repointing projects in Columbia, MD, range from $250-$600. Many smaller jobs fall within this range, covering minor crack repairs and surface touch-ups by local contractors.

Mid-Size Projects - Larger, more involved repointing work can cost between $600-$2,000. Projects in this range often include extensive joint work or partial foundation sections and are common for average-sized homes.

Complex or Extensive Repairs - For more complex projects or larger sections of foundation, costs can reach $2,000-$5,000. Fewer projects fall into this high tier, typically involving detailed restoration or structural reinforcement.

Full Replacement - Complete foundation stone replacement is a significant undertaking, with costs often exceeding $5,000. Such projects are less common and usually reserved for severely damaged foundations requiring comprehensive work by experienced local pros.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is foundation stone repointing? Foundation stone repointing involves renewing the mortar joints between stones in a building's foundation to improve stability and prevent water infiltration.

Why should I consider foundation stone repointing? Repointing can help maintain the structural integrity of a building, prevent damage caused by moisture, and extend the lifespan of the foundation.

How do local contractors perform foundation stone repointing? They carefully remove deteriorated mortar and replace it with fresh mortar that matches the original in appearance and composition, ensuring proper bonding and durability.

What signs indicate that foundation stone repointing may be needed? Visible cracks, crumbling mortar, or water stains on the foundation are common signs that repointing might be necessary.
